Hi, i have a small issue i cant get fixed and was curious if any of you can help.

I was playing fallout nv for years and wanted to do a fresh start so i went to steam right clicked on fall nv and deleted and reinstalled, and started over with all fresh updated mods. It was going great until i started crashing and lagging,

I have NVAC installed and stutter remover installed, and changed both ini files to: bUseThreadedAI=1  <------ from 0 to 1
                     iNumHWThreads=2  <------ and added in this line.

When i installed NVAC and Stutter remover into my: fallout nv folder by adding a folder NVSE then inside a folder called Plugins.

I noticed I had no logs from stutter remover or nvac, and XRE Cars would prompt me at start that there is no stutter remover loaded.

So just trying things i copyed the NVSE folder and put it in my DATA folder and boom both LOGS appeared in my Fallout NV folder and showed it was running.

XRE cars then would notice it but not every time, if i installed a new mod i get the no stutter remover prompt again and have to move the new mod higher on my load order to shut XRE stutter remover prompt up.

i dont like the idea of having 2 NVSE folders, one in fallout nv folder and one in the DATA, i would like to fix this...

today i installed FNVEdit and did a merge patch and that did not work...

i do not have many mods loaded in atm, and i was running better with twice as many before.

what i would like to do is just start all over from scratch,, so i deleted fallout nv on steam again and deleted fallout folder from documents/games fallout, i uninstalled fomm, then reloaded then and my fallout game was still the same , still had both nvse folders, stutter nvac, it reloaded up everything i wanted out.

How do i completely remove fallout nv on steam and reinstall a fresh new copy?

or does anyone see any huge mistakes i mighta made that cause crashing - and when i say crashing it just shuts off and i go to desktop,, no warnings, no errors, no windows looking or solution, it just shuts off and boom back on desktop..

or every 4th door i go in freezes up then i get error note ect ect

i got the 4gb loader, and got over 1000 gb of memory free on my PC and i do not get out of memory errors,, i had those long ago when trying to run 160-180 mods. right now i got 50/60 mods in

any help would be great thank you. Thumbs Up

I....I don't think that's what he's asking....

If your looking to delete all your folders, I would suggest going into My Games folder which can be found in your documents folder, and also going into where you have your steam files installed and finding this directory. for me, its program files, so it looks something like this :C:\Program Files (x86)\Steam\SteamApps\common. Delete these and you should have your fresh install.

I would have just done a backup list of the mods and the order in which you had then, prior to deletion. You also could have checked your recycle bin (steam items may appear within). I found the mod XRE cars to be a bit problematic. It didn't recognize NVSE as being present when it was, and the cars wouldn't function. I just gave up, not long after downloading it. The mod itself wouldn't add a new dimension to the game so I moved on.

I would just give up on XRE cars, if I were you. It will spare you a headache and you can move on to more interesting mods.

I am not sure if I ever used NVAC for FNV. I know that I never used stutter remover. Yeah, if you really screwed up your game data files with mods, just backup your saves to a separate folder (on desktop, for example) and then remove all mods and run the 'check local cache' or game files or something by R-clicking Fallout New Vegas from Steam library and go to properties. There, you should find something to check your files. That's my advice.
